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19073969 18819 378394247 516810217
13 3785847
13 3785847
98357521 658570527 0136754
All about undefined
Interested in learning more?
13 3785847
98357521 658570527 0136754
See more
1403 3494954 84197664
46 66302 69744
See more
3940492329 06126
48361 84848653948 2300 72715029
See more